Übersee-Zentrum Hamburg

The "Übersee-Zentrum" (Overseas Center) on the Kleine Grasbrook at the banks of the river Elbe in Hamburg had been opened 1967. It handled imported goods from incoming ships for the transfer to trains and trucks. Closed for good in 2016, the giant halls and warehouse will be demolished, soon.

I had the opportunity to visit the site in Aug. 2020 with the kind permission of the owner, the HafenCity Hamburg GmbH. Apparently, especially the office building in the middle of the large halls is a very attractive spot for graffiti spraying, rave parties and urbex activities - all illegal, of course.
